- PGP is short for "Pretty Good Privacy". It's a system for sending
- and receiving encrypted messages, and for "signing" messages so that
- no one can tamper with them without being detected.
-
- You should use PGP if you want to send electronic messages that
- can't be read as easily as a postcard can be. (Electronic mail
- is very easy to intercept or tamper with.) Or if you want to be
- able to certify that a message really comes from you, and to
- make sure no one modifies it. (For instance, some people use PGP
- when distributing software, so that virus-infected versions
- can't be mistaken for the real thing.)
-
- This is a version of PGP 2.6.3i (the latest "unofficial" version
- of PGP; see the main PGP documentation if you want to know why
- it's "unofficial") intended for use on RISC OS systems.
